FORD TAURUS 1997  Owners Manual To turn on the EATC
Press AUTO or any of
the six manual override
buttons along the
bottom of the control.
The control will
operate only when the
ignition is turned to the
ON position.

FORD TAURUS 1997  Owners Manual Changing modes (Temperature conversion)
Press MAX A/C and
the
F-DEF button
at the same time to
switch between
Fahrenheit and Celsius.
